Transaction e43f70d1bcdbb09beaf7f79d20f9384f3585e9e2272d44d9e8f8598f157989da

62 Input
2 Outputs
  • e43f70d1bcdbb09beaf7f79d20f9384f3585e9e2272d44d9e8f8598f157989da:0
  • value  11968760
    address  3FFUpUZwPX5xZ6zUavc2DsUudY4G3rmufw
  • e43f70d1bcdbb09beaf7f79d20f9384f3585e9e2272d44d9e8f8598f157989da:1
  • value  471339715
    address  32HDDDU4JnYQsXbgU8xctS7uMiBy5NWYGP